Core Mechanisms: How It Works
When you sign a PDF file, the system performs one of two actions: it either overlays an image (scanned, drawn, or typed) or applies a cryptographic signature. Image-based signatures are straightforward—you draw, scan, or type your name, then place it on the document. The file remains unchanged except for the visual layer. Electronic signatures, however, modify the PDF’s internal structure, embedding a digital certificate and timestamp that can be verified by third parties.
The technical process varies by tool. For example, Adobe Acrobat uses a "signature field" that can be filled via a digital ID or a simple click. Online tools like Smallpdf or PDFescape might ask you to upload an image of your signature, while mobile apps like SignNow allow you to draw directly on the screen. The key difference lies in the how to add signature to PDF file method’s ability to ensure non-repudiation—proving the signer couldn’t deny their action. This is where cryptographic signatures excel, as they tie the signer’s identity to the document via a trusted authority.

Comprehensive FAQs
Q: Can I legally use a scanned signature on a PDF file?
A: A scanned signature alone is not legally binding unless it’s part of a broader process that includes timestamping or a digital ID. For contracts, use tools like DocuSign or Adobe Sign, which comply with eIDAS or ESIGN regulations.

Q: What’s the difference between a digital signature and an electronic signature?
A: An electronic signature is a broad term (e.g., typed name + timestamp), while a digital signature is cryptographic—it uses a private key to encrypt data, ensuring only the intended recipient can verify it. Digital signatures are a subset of electronic signatures with higher security.
